American Insulated Autoclaved Aerated Concrete (AAC) Block

Home » Building Materials » Material Datasheets » American Insulated Autoclaved Aerated Concrete (AAC) Block

Overview:

American Insulated Autoclaved Aerated Concrete (AAC) block is a lightweight, high-performance building material known for its superior thermal insulation, soundproofing, and fire resistance. Manufactured through a process involving high-pressure steam curing (autoclaving), AAC blocks have a porous structure, making them significantly lighter than traditional concrete blocks. These blocks are widely used in energy-efficient and sustainable construction due to their insulating properties and ease of installation.

Key Features:

PropertyDescription
Density500–700 kg/m³
Thermal Conductivity0.11–0.18 W/m·K
Compressive Strength3.5–5 MPa
Fire ResistanceUp to 4 hours at 1200°C
Sound Insulation45–55 dB
Water Absorption25–30%
Lifespan75+ years

Dimensions:

DimensionSize Range
Length600 mm – 1200 mm
Width200 mm – 400 mm
Height100 mm – 300 mm

Density:

  • Dry Density: 500–700 kg/m³
  • Saturated Density: 800–1000 kg/m³

Installation Recommendations:

  • Use Thin-Bed Mortar: Ensures strong adhesion and minimizes heat loss.
  • Reinforcement for Load-Bearing Walls: Recommended for enhanced structural stability.
  • Proper Curing: Let blocks dry fully before applying finishes.
